package cli_test
import (
"bytes"
"context"
"encoding/json"
"sort"
"testing"
"github.com/stretchr/testify/require"
"github.com/coder/coder/cli/clitest"
"github.com/coder/coder/coderd/coderdtest"
"github.com/coder/coder/codersdk"
"github.com/coder/coder/pty/ptytest"
"github.com/coder/coder/testutil"
)
func TestTemplateList(t *testing.T) {
t.Parallel()
t.Run("ListTemplates", func(t *testing.T) {
t.Parallel()
client := coderdtest.New(t, &coderdtest.Options{IncludeProvisionerDaemon: true})
user := coderdtest.CreateFirstUser(t, client)
firstVersion := coderdtest.CreateTemplateVersion(t, client, user.OrganizationID, nil)
_ = coderdtest.AwaitTemplateVersionJob(t, client, firstVersion.ID)
firstTemplate := coderdtest.CreateTemplate(t, client, user.OrganizationID, firstVersion.ID)
secondVersion := coderdtest.CreateTemplateVersion(t, client, user.OrganizationID, nil)
_ = coderdtest.AwaitTemplateVersionJob(t, client, secondVersion.ID)
secondTemplate := coderdtest.CreateTemplate(t, client, user.OrganizationID, secondVersion.ID)
inv, root := clitest.New(t, "templates", "list")
clitest.SetupConfig(t, client, root)
pty := ptytest.New(t).Attach(inv)
ctx, cancelFunc := context.WithTimeout(context.Background(), testutil.WaitLong)
defer cancelFunc()
errC := make(chan error)
go func() {
errC <- inv.WithContext(ctx).Run()
}()
// expect that templates are listed alphabetically
templatesList := []string{firstTemplate.Name, secondTemplate.Name}
sort.Strings(templatesList)
require.NoError(t, <-errC)
for _, name := range templatesList {
pty.ExpectMatch(name)
}
})
t.Run("ListTemplatesJSON", func(t *testing.T) {
t.Parallel()
client := coderdtest.New(t, &coderdtest.Options{IncludeProvisionerDaemon: true})
user := coderdtest.CreateFirstUser(t, client)
firstVersion := coderdtest.CreateTemplateVersion(t, client, user.OrganizationID, nil)
_ = coderdtest.AwaitTemplateVersionJob(t, client, firstVersion.ID)
_ = coderdtest.CreateTemplate(t, client, user.OrganizationID, firstVersion.ID)
secondVersion := coderdtest.CreateTemplateVersion(t, client, user.OrganizationID, nil)
_ = coderdtest.AwaitTemplateVersionJob(t, client, secondVersion.ID)
_ = coderdtest.CreateTemplate(t, client, user.OrganizationID, secondVersion.ID)
inv, root := clitest.New(t, "templates", "list", "--output=json")
clitest.SetupConfig(t, client, root)
ctx, cancelFunc := context.WithTimeout(context.Background(), testutil.WaitLong)
defer cancelFunc()
out := bytes.NewBuffer(nil)
inv.Stdout = out
err := inv.WithContext(ctx).Run()
require.NoError(t, err)
var templates []codersdk.Template
require.NoError(t, json.Unmarshal(out.Bytes(), &templates))
require.Len(t, templates, 2)
})
t.Run("NoTemplates", func(t *testing.T) {
t.Parallel()
client := coderdtest.New(t, &coderdtest.Options{})
coderdtest.CreateFirstUser(t, client)
inv, root := clitest.New(t, "templates", "list")
clitest.SetupConfig(t, client, root)
pty := ptytest.New(t)
inv.Stdin = pty.Input()
inv.Stderr = pty.Output()
ctx, cancelFunc := context.WithTimeout(context.Background(), testutil.WaitLong)
defer cancelFunc()
errC := make(chan error)
go func() {
errC <- inv.WithContext(ctx).Run()
}()
require.NoError(t, <-errC)
pty.ExpectMatch("No templates found in")
pty.ExpectMatch(coderdtest.FirstUserParams.Username)
pty.ExpectMatch("Create one:")
})
}
